Martine McCutcheon is to leave My Fair Lady, on 8th Dec 01, five months before her contract ends, because of persistent ill health.

Joanna Riding is to take over the role of 'Eliza ' at the Theatre Royal Drury Lane from 10th Dec 01. She was recently in The Witches Of Eastwick, which closed last month and starred in "A Little Night Music" and "Guys and Dolls" and at the National Theatre in 1995 and 1996.

Martine McCutcheon opened to great notices at the Lyttelton NT in March. However, that first night had to be postponed because of a viral infection that has plagued her ever since.

My Fair Lady, continues to feature Jonathan Pryce (Henry Higgins) and Nicholas Le Prevost (Colonel Pickering ) .

Below is the official statement

Cameron Mackintosh announced today, with great regret, that Martine McCutcheon will leave the production of MY FAIR LADY at the Theatre Royal Drury Lane. Martine was originally contracted until April 2002 but, notwithstanding her acclaimed performance and wonderful notices for her portrayal as Eliza Doolittle, her performances have been restricted by a recurrence of the vocal problems that she developed earlier this year. Shortly before opening at the National Theatre, she contracted a serious virus which kept her away from the production for several weeks. It was subsequently decided that, once she returned to the show, the demands of the role on a young voice meant that she should only play six performances a week. In July, she returned to the role at Drury Lane and continued to perform regularly. However, during the last few weeks, she has been forced to miss a number of performances through a recurrence of these vocal problems. Her doctors now advise that the only way she will make a complete recovery is to take a clean break from performing for a few months, as soon as possible.

Consequently, we have agreed to replace Martine from 10th December and, subject to her health and her doctor's advice, she will undertake as many of her scheduled performances as she can until that date.

The role of Eliza will be taken over by Joanna Riding on December 10th. Joanna is one of London's foremost musical leading ladies, having starred in the West End in GUYS AND DOLLS (Olivier Award winner for Best Actress in a Musical), CAROUSEL and THE WITCHES OF EASTWICK (Oliver Award nominations in both productions).

Alexandra Jay, the eighteen year old actress who stepped up overnight from the position of understudy to play the role to great acclaim and who subsequently became alternate, performing twice weekly in the West End will continue to play her scheduled performances in conjunction with Kerry Ellis, the second alternate.

Ticket holders who specifically booked to see Martine McCutcheon in this role may apply for a full refund from their point of purchase before the 30th November.
